11 homes razed

  • Late-night blaze displaces 22 families

FLAMES quickly spread and gutted 11 residential structures and displaced at least 22 families in Purok 7, Barangay 37-D on Wednesday night, Feb. 18.

The Bureau of Fire Protection (BFP) Davao reported that the blaze began at approximately 9:23 p.m.

It quickly escalated to a second alarm by 9:50 p.m., as the fire spread through the densely populated residential area, covering an estimated 900 square meters.

Firefighters battled the flames for over an hour before declaring the situation under control at 10:50 p.m.

The “fire out” was officially recorded at 11:18 p.m.

According to initial reports from the BFP and local disaster officials, 11 houses were classified as “totally damaged.”

Fortunately, there were zero reported injuries or fatalities resulting from the incident.

Barangay officials and the City Social Welfare and Development Office (CSWDO) are currently coordinating to provide immediate relief and temporary shelter to the affected residents.

The cause of the fire and the property damage cost remain under investigation.
